How does nuclear radiation affect the human body?

Over the last few weeks, "above-legal" levels of radioactive iodine-131, caesium-134 and caesium-137 have been detected in marine life off the coast of Japan.

And more recently, plutonium and strontium-89 and strontium-90 have been detected in the soil around the damaged Fukushima nuclear plant.

The amount of radiation harmful to people depends on which chemical element, and how much of it they are exposed to, says Steven Crossley, a radiation physicist at Sir Charles Gairdner Hospital in Western Australia.

Different variations of elements, known as isotopes, decay by different methods and give off different types of radiation, so they can have different effects on the body, he says.

In a reactor when neutrons are smashed into an atom, the atom releases neutrons which then hit other atoms in a chain reaction (find out how nuclear reactors work ).

The bits of smashed atom (fission fragments) are unstable isotopes that become stable by releasing energy as ionising radiation.

What is ionising radiation? Ionising radiation has enough energy to remove electrons from atoms. It can cause damage by breaking chemical bonds. Types of ionising radiation include:

Alpha particles — two protons and two neutrons bound together like a helium nucleus — are large particles that can do lots of damage, but only over short distances.

Beta particles — are electrons, which can travel longer distances in air and tissue than alpha particles.

Neutron radiation — consisting of free neutrons which are released during fission but not usually through radioactive decay.

Gamma or x-rays , which are electromagnetic radiation similar to light, but with much more energy.

Radiation sickness

According to Crossley, there are two ways you can be exposed to radiation.

"External irradiation is when you absorb the energy of radiation which can be in the form of beta, alpha or neutron particles or as gamma and/or X-rays. But it only lasts as long as you're near the source, once you move away, you are not being irradiated any more."

"You don't become radioactive from external irradiation", says Crossley.

"Contamination is when you get the radioactive material itself on you or in you, including eating it breathing it in or absorbing it through the skin.
